Where is Low Moor Station?
Low Moor Station is located in Low Moor. If you'd like to find things to do in the area, you might like to visit Odsal Stadium and National Science and Media Museum.
Where Can I Stay near Low Moor Station?
We've got 8 hotels you can pick from within a mile of Low Moor Station. You may want to consider one of these options that are popular with our guests:
Campanile Bradford
- hotel • Free parking • Free WiFi • Restaurant • Attentive staff
Best Western Bradford Guide Post Hotel
- hotel • Free parking • Free WiFi • Restaurant • Attentive staff
Things to See and Do near Low Moor Station
What to See near Low Moor Station
- Odsal Stadium
- Bradford City Park
- University of Bradford
- Bradford City Hall
- Little Germany
Things to Do near Low Moor Station
- National Science and Media Museum
- Alhambra Theatre
- St George's Hall
- Lister Park
- Victoria Theatre